US initiates Naval Coalition to protect Red Sea Shipping from Houthi threats

Posted on December 26, 2023   |  

The US announced a strengthened naval protection force in the southern Red Sea to counter increasing Houthi attacks on merchant shipping.

Operation Prosperity Guardian, the newly introduced initiative, sees participation from the UK and several nations, excluding notables like Egypt and Saudi Arabia.

This effort is in response to the recent surge in Houthi attacks originating from Yemen, aiming to safeguard shipping in the region.

Participating nations include Bahrain, Canada, France, Italy, the Netherlands, Norway, Seychelles, and Spain.

Shipping giant Maersk reroutes vessels around Africa due to the escalating situation, with other major companies also altering traffic plans.

Houthi tactics shift from long-range missile attacks to seizing merchant ships, evident in recent attacks on the USS Carney and the Swan Atlantic tanker.

International defense efforts intensified, with Britain contributing HMS Diamond and three US destroyers to Operation Prosperity Guardian.
